What is the Solar Within Reach program?

The Solar Within Reach program is more than just a financial incentive; it's a step towards a greener, more sustainable future. Aimed at income-qualified households in Oregon, this program ensures that the benefits of solar energy are not just limited to the affluent. By democratizing access to solar power, Solar Within Reach aligns seamlessly with broader environmental goals and the global shift towards renewable energy sources.

Who is eligible?

To participate, eligibility revolves around specific income thresholds and being a customer of particular utility providers. This inclusivity ensures that more households can experience the transformative power of solar energy. You can learn about the exact requirements on the Energy Trust of Oregon, Solar Within Reach program website.
